When is the best time to book a B&B in Lofthus?
The best time to book a B&B in Lofthus is during the late spring and summer months, particularly from May to August. This period showcases the stunning natural beauty of the region, attracting travelers eager to explore the breathtaking fjords and engage in outdoor activities such as hiking and kayaking. The pleasant climate, with temperatures ranging from the low 50s to the mid-70s Fahrenheit, creates an friendly space for sightseeing and enjoying the picturesque landscapes.

In July, Lofthus is at its most vibrant, as visitors flock to the area to soak in the long daylight hours and partake in local festivals. The lively ambiance, combined with the lush greenery and blooming flowers, makes it an ideal time for outdoor enthusiasts and families alike. You can easily access the famous Hardangerfjord, where stunning views and exhilarating adventures await.

If you're looking for a more budget-friendly travel option, consider visiting in September. This month still offers mild weather and fewer crowds, allowing for a more relaxed experience while still enjoying the beautiful scenery. Plus, you can witness the early signs of autumn as the foliage begins to change, creating a different yet captivating backdrop for your adventures.
